Edwards would not have been eligible for Wales had he left to play for England because he played only seven Tests.

The current WRU selection policy states that individuals who sign for clubs outside Wales must have 25 caps to continue playing for their country.

Edwards, who started his career at Cwmafan RFC, is set to captain Steve Tandy’s side in the Six Nations after committing to the Ospreys.

“Like a lot of the boys here, I grew up supporting this club and it has always been a dream of mine to pull on the black shirt,” said the player who will make his 43rd appearance for the club in Zebre in the Challenge Cup on .

“There’s a good group of boys here. We’ve got a young core playing above their years and some experienced boys who bring it all together for us.

“We have shown that when we are on our game, we can compete with anyone on our day.

“All the staff and players here want the Ospreys to get back to where we should be, competing with the top teams and challenging for silverware. So if I can play a part in that, that’s something I will strive to do.”

However, the Ospreys’ future remains uncertain amid rumors that owners Y11 Sports and Media are in talks to buy the WRU-owned Cardiff club.

Such a move would help the governing body – which would honor existing contracts and also ensure new contracts signed by players of national interest – narrow down the coveted three-man professional clubs.
